Competing with AWS: How Railway's AI-Native Cloud Infrastructure Stands Out
Explore how Railway's AI-native cloud offers developers scalable, streamlined alternatives to AWS for advanced AI application deployment.
Competing with AWS: How Railway's AI-Native Cloud Infrastructure Stands Out
Amazon Web Services (AWS) has long been the dominant force in cloud infrastructure, powering vast swaths of today’s software ecosystem. However, the rapid adoption of artificial intelligence (AI) across industries reveals new demands that traditional cloud providers can struggle to meet. Railway, an emergent AI-native cloud platform, is positioning itself as a compelling alternative that addresses key developer pain points around cloud limitations, scalability, and AI-focused tooling. This definitive guide explores Railway’s architecture, unique features, and advantages over AWS, providing technology professionals, developers, and IT admins with a deep understanding of why smart teams consider Railway their go-to cloud for AI applications and rapid deployments.
Understanding the Limitations of Traditional Cloud Infrastructure for AI
Complexity of AI Workloads on General-Purpose Clouds
While AWS offers a near-infinite set of computing options—from EC2 instances to Lambda functions—handling AI workloads remains non-trivial. Training and deploying machine learning models require specialized infrastructure such as GPUs and TPUs, as well as support for distributed training, data pipelines, and retraining cycles. Unlike typical web apps, these workloads demand optimized networking layers, burstable compute, and integrated monitoring specifically tuned for AI. These needs expose tooling fragmentation problems that developers often complain about with AWS services.
Onboarding and Operational Overhead
Many teams face steep learning curves onboarding and managing cloud services on AWS due to complex configuration options, fragmented documentation, and the challenge of wiring disparate services. Combined with operational reliability and compliance concerns, this slows down innovation velocity. Railway tackles this head-on with a streamlined, developer-first experience aimed at AI-native workloads, reducing onboarding friction and automation gaps.
Cost Predictability and Scaling Difficulties
AWS pricing models can be intricate and difficult to forecast, particularly for AI workloads with variable compute and storage needs. Without precise automation and monitoring, costs can balloon unpredictably. Railway’s platform is engineered to provide more transparent and adjustable cost structures alongside scalable infrastructure optimized for rapid iteration.
Railway’s Approach to AI-Native Cloud Infrastructure
Designed from the Ground Up for AI Applications
Railway differentiates itself as an AI-native cloud by natively integrating the lifecycle requirements of AI systems into its infrastructure. This includes first-class support for GPU acceleration, automatic versioning of models, real-time data ingestion, and model deployment pipelines. This contrasts with AWS where AI-related services are often add-ons integrated from various acquisitions or third parties.
Unified Developer Tools and API Ecosystem
The platform offers a comprehensive suite of developer tools that encapsulate provisioning, CI/CD, automated monitoring, and collaboration tailored for machine learning projects. These tightly coupled APIs and SDKs dramatically reduce the complexity of managing dependencies and deployment pipelines compared to assembling multiple AWS services.
Serverless and Event-Driven AI Workflows
Railway leverages serverless compute models designed specifically around AI inference workloads, enabling highly efficient resource use that elastically scales with demand. This is a notable advantage over AWS Lambda’s limited GPU support. The platform supports complex event-driven pipelines ideal for operationalizing AI in production environments seamlessly.
Developer Experience: Where Railway Excels
Intuitive, Instant-On Environment
Developers appreciate Railway’s frictionless onboarding process, which allows instant cloud infrastructure creation with minimal configuration. This quickstart experience contrasts with the typical AWS learning curve, as Railway abstracts away redundant infrastructure management tasks.
Observable and Debuggable AI Deployments
Railway provides integrated tracing, logging, and performance monitoring tools purpose-built for AI workloads, enabling developers to gain deep insights into model health and data drift without requiring additional third-party tools or complicated setups.
Collaborative UX for Team Workflow
AI development is inherently iterative and collaborative. Railway enhances team productivity with live environment sharing, permission controls, and built-in review workflows that help productionalize AI projects faster and with fewer coordination issues. This developer-centric collaboration support is a major value-add over traditional cloud tooling.
Comparing Railway and AWS: AI-Native Features at a Glance
| Feature | Railway | AWS | Advantage |
|---|---|---|---|
| AI-specific Infrastructure | Built-in GPU/TPU optimized nodes with automatic scaling | Separate GPU instances plus various disconnected AI services | Railway streamlines AI infra provisioning |
| Developer Onboarding | Intuitive CLI and Web UI; instant environment spin-up | Complex console and CLI tools requiring expertise | Railway lowers onboarding friction |
| Integrated CI/CD for AI | Built-in pipelines tailored to ML workflows | General CI/CD services requiring manual integration | Railway accelerates AI project iteration |
| Cost Transparency | Predictable pricing with AI workload monitoring | Complex, multi-tier pricing with variable cost surprises | Railway offers improved cost control |
| Collaboration Features | Real-time environment sharing and permissions | Limited native collaboration tools | Railway enhances team productivity |
Pro Tip: For developers transitioning AI workloads from AWS to Railway, focus on leveraging Railway’s integrated GPU pipelines to reduce deployment complexity and improve iteration speed.
How Railway’s Innovation Supports Startup Agility
Rapid Iteration with Flexible Environments
Startups often struggle to balance speed, cost, and scalability. Railway allows them to rapidly prototype AI solutions with pay-as-you-go GPU resources and instant environment provisioning, as explained in our Rapid Prototyping with Cloud Startup Tools guide. This fosters innovation without heavy upfront commitments.
Reduced Tooling Fragmentation
By unifying infrastructure, monitoring, and deployment templates under one platform, Railway lessens the headache of stitching together multiple vendors and services. Our guide on integrated DevOps tooling underscores why consolidation benefits emerging companies aiming for operational reliability at scale.
Security and Compliance Automation
Security defaults and compliance-ready architecture ensure startups meet audit requirements early without tedious manual configuration. Railway’s automated patching and role-based access controls complement its developer-focused workflows, mitigating risks intrinsic in fast-moving environments.
Scalability: Handling AI Workloads at Scale with Railway
Elastic Compute and Storage
AI workloads entail fluctuating compute and data requirements. Railway’s transparent scaling options support burst GPU usage while automatically optimizing storage I/O performance, a capability discussed in detail in Scaling AI Cloud Infrastructure. This elasticity empowers teams to respond to real-time demand without manual intervention.
Distributed Training and Multi-Region Support
Training large models necessitates orchestrated distributed compute clusters. Railway delivers native support for multi-node training orchestration and multi-region replication to reduce latency and improve fault tolerance, features that are complex to configure on AWS without additional tooling.
Performance Monitoring and Auto-Tuning
Integrated metrics and auto-tuning algorithms keep AI workloads optimized by adjusting resource allocation intelligently based on usage patterns, enabling efficient scaling and cost management. Our article on Auto-Tuning Cloud Workloads lays out best practices aligned with Railway’s approach.
Integrating Railway into Existing Workflows
Seamless Migration Paths
For organizations entrenched in AWS ecosystems, Railway simplifies migration through automated resource import and translation of deployment manifests, minimizing downtime during transition phases. A detailed technical overview can be found in our Cloud Migration Techniques guide.
Hybrid and Multi-Cloud Strategies
Railway supports hybrid architectures allowing teams to leverage the best of both Railway’s AI-focused platform and AWS’s broad service catalog, thus granting flexibility in tool selection and workload positioning. This strategy is becoming standard in tech teams looking to avoid vendor lock-in as highlighted in Hybrid Cloud Strategies for Developers.
CI/CD Pipeline Integration
Railway’s APIs and webhooks integrate smoothly with existing continuous integration and delivery pipelines such as GitHub Actions and Jenkins, facilitating continuous deployment of AI models and infrastructure, as covered in our practical guide CI/CD for AI Applications.
Case Study: Railway’s Impact on a Fast-Growing AI Startup
Startup Background
A San Francisco-based AI startup building real-time NLP APIs faced issues with long deployment cycles and unpredictable GPU costs on AWS. They sought a cloud infrastructure tailored to AI.
Implementation of Railway
Switching to Railway, the team leveraged pre-configured GPU environments, automated scaling policies, and collaborative developer features. This condensed their deployment time from days to hours.
Outcomes
The startup reported a 30% reduction in cloud costs due to Railway’s transparent pricing and saw a 40% increase in development velocity. Their engineers highlighted Railway’s seamless monitoring dashboards as key for proactive troubleshooting, echoing points detailed in Cloud Monitoring Best Practices.
Future of AI-Native Cloud Platforms
Emerging Industry Trends
As AI adoption accelerates, the cloud market is shifting towards platforms that deeply integrate AI needs rather than retrofitting existing general-purpose clouds. Railway embodies this paradigm shift by addressing developer experience and technical shortcomings inherent in legacy providers like AWS.
Potential Innovations
We expect continued innovation in automatic data pipeline generation, edge AI compute integration, and governance frameworks focused on ethical AI deployment—all areas where Railway is actively investing.
Competitive Landscape
While AWS continues to expand AI offerings, Railway’s focused niche and agility exemplify how startups and tech teams can find advantage through specialized platforms rather than sprawling giants. This dynamic mirrors broader industry moves discussed in Startup Innovation Patterns.
Conclusion: Why Developers Choose Railway Over AWS for AI Projects
Railway’s AI-native cloud infrastructure offers a fresh, purpose-built alternative to AWS for developers and IT teams tackling the complexities of AI deployment and scaling. With superior developer experience, transparent cost models, seamless scalability, and integrated tooling, Railway empowers teams to move faster and innovate without being bogged down by traditional cloud limitations. For teams pressed to accelerate AI-driven product development and reduce operational overhead, Railway presents a new standard in cloud infrastructure that merits serious evaluation.
Frequently Asked Questions
1. How does Railway handle GPU resource provisioning compared to AWS?
Railway provides automatic scaling of GPU-enabled nodes optimized for AI workloads, abstracting manual instance management common on AWS.
2. Can Railway integrate with existing AWS services?
Yes, Railway supports hybrid deployment models enabling interoperability with AWS services via APIs and data pipelines.
3. What collaborative features does Railway offer for development teams?
Railway includes real-time environment sharing, role-based access controls, and inline code review workflows tailored for AI projects.
4. Is Railway suitable for enterprise-scale applications?
Railway is designed for both startups and enterprises, offering robust security, compliance automation, and multi-region scalability.
5. How does Railway improve cost predictability for AI workloads?
Railway provides transparent pricing models with detailed usage metrics, enabling better forecasting and cost control compared to AWS's complex billing.
Related Reading
- Rapid Prototyping with Cloud Startup Tools - Techniques to innovate quickly using specialized cloud platforms.
- Integrated DevOps Tooling - How consolidating developer tools simplifies deployment agility.
- Scaling AI Cloud Infrastructure - Best practices for elastic compute and storage scaling in AI.
- Auto-Tuning Cloud Workloads - Leveraging AI-driven optimization for cloud cost and performance management.
- CI/CD for AI Applications - Building continuous integration pipelines tailored to machine learning deployments.
Related Topics
Unknown
Contributor
Senior editor and content strategist. Writing about technology, design, and the future of digital media. Follow along for deep dives into the industry's moving parts.
Up Next
More stories handpicked for you
The Future of Alarm Settings: AI-Powered Dynamic Notifications for Developers
Next-Gen Robotics in Cloud Workflows: Implementation Challenges and Solutions
Revolutionizing Personalized User Interactions with AI Chatbots in iOS
Yann LeCun’s AI Vision: Reconsidering Large Language Models in 2026
AI-Driven Revisions: How Future Publishers can Utilize Advanced Cloud Solutions
From Our Network
Trending stories across our publication group